    "content": "Senators and governors, but it is not getting funding. The party becomes very desperate. All money does not come from an individual’s pocket. The money that we are talking about is money that is paid by Kenyans who are all taxpayers. So, it is fair that there must be equity and fairness in all this. I do not know why Hon. Wamalwa thought of only reducing the percentage to two. You can start a party; the parties must grow from somewhere. We cannot have parties that imagine that they are growing from up. We want parties to emerge and grow, even if somebody can start a party on his own, and not from the idea of community influence, using tribalism and other things. We want parties to grow on their own and people to love their parties based on the philosophies of those parties. So, it is a very important move and I think there is a lot that we need to do in political parties. When you look at nominations, where we are nominating people in advance without knowing what is going to happen, changes need to be brought at a later stage. Thank you so much, Hon. Temporary Deputy Speaker. I support."
